Restaurant Manager
Department: Food & Beverage
Reports To: Director of Food & Beverage

Salary Range: $75,000 – $80,000 annually

Chaminade Resort & Spa is seeking a dynamic, service-driven Restaurant Manager to lead the daily operations of our restaurant outlets while delivering exceptional guest experiences. The Restaurant Manager is responsible for overseeing front-of-house operations, ensuring service excellence, maximizing revenue opportunities, maintaining labor and cost controls, and developing a high-performing team. This leader will create a welcoming environment for guests while fostering a positive, engaging workplace culture for associates.

Essential Job Functions

  • Oversee the day-to-day operations of the resort restaurant, bar, and applicable dining outlets.
  • Lead, coach, and motivate front-of-house associates to provide exceptional guest service.
  • Ensure all service standards and brand expectations are consistently met.
  • Hire, train, schedule, mentor, and evaluate restaurant team members.
  • Conduct daily pre-shift meetings and communicate operational priorities.
  • Monitor guest satisfaction and proactively resolve guest concerns in a professional manner.
  • Partner with culinary leadership to ensure seamless communication between front and back of house.
  • Develop schedules that align with business levels while maintaining labor budgets.
  • Monitor payroll, overtime, labor costs, and productivity.
  • Assist in developing strategies to increase restaurant revenue through promotions, upselling, and exceptional service.
  • Ensure compliance with health, safety, sanitation, and alcohol service regulations.
  • Maintain cleanliness and organization throughout all dining areas.
  • Oversee inventory controls and assist in managing beverage and operating supply costs.
  • Support banquet and resort events as needed.
  • Maintain accurate records, reports, and departmental documentation.
  • Foster a positive, respectful, and team-oriented work environment.

Qualifications

  • Minimum of 3 years of restaurant management experience in a full-service restaurant, hotel, or resort environment.
  • Luxury resort or hotel experience preferred.
  • Strong leadership and team development skills.
  • Excellent guest service and conflict resolution abilities.
  • Knowledge of food and beverage operations, service standards, wine, beer, and spirits.
  • Experience managing labor budgets, scheduling, and payroll.
  • Strong organizational and time management skills.
  • Ability to work flexible schedules including evenings, weekends, and holidays.
  • Proficiency with POS systems and Microsoft Office.
  • California Food Handler Card and Responsible Beverage Service (RBS) certification, or ability to obtain upon hire.

Physical Requirements

  • Stand and walk for extended periods.
  • Lift and carry up to 30 pounds.
  • Bend, reach, twist, and climb stairs as needed.
  • Work in a fast-paced hospitality environment.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Hotel or resort restaurant management experience.
  • Knowledge of Forbes, AAA Four Diamond, or luxury service standards.
  • Experience with OpenTable, Toast, Micros, or similar POS systems.
  • Wine knowledge or sommelier certification is a plus.

Pyramid Global Hospitality (“Pyramid”) is a leading hotel management company, operating in the US, Caribbean, and Western Europe. With portfolio revenues exceeding $3 billion, Pyramid manages 220 hotels, resorts, and conference centers, both branded and independent. The firm maintains offices in Boston (Headquarters), Cincinnati, Houston, and London. Additional information about Pyramid can be found at www.pyramidglobal.com

In 2021, Pyramid partnered with Benchmark Resorts and Hotels to add an additional 59 Managed or Asset Managed Resorts and over 10,000 additional team members. The two companies share the same company culture, values and philosophies. We are growing and Opportunities abound!
